Best Practices for Scaling Your React Native APP efficiently.

Scaling a React Native App efficiently ensures a smooth user experience as your app grows. Without proper React Native Performance Optimization, increased traffic can lead to slower response times, high memory usage, and degraded performance. This guide outlines the best strategies for Scalable Mobile App Development to enhance efficiency.

1. Optimize State Management

Efficient State Management in React Native prevents unnecessary re-renders and improves performance.

  • Use Redux, MobX, or Recoil for global state management.
  • Optimize component-level state with use Reducer.
  • Prefer Context API for lightweight state sharing.

2. Implement Code Splitting

React Native Code Splitting reduces initial load times by dividing your app into smaller bundles.

  • Use React. lazy() for dynamic imports.
  • Implement Metro Bundler for efficient code separation.
  • Load features progressively based on user interaction.

3. Enable Lazy Loading

Lazy Loading in React Native defers component and asset loading until necessary, improving speed.

  • Implement React Suspense for component-level lazy loading.
  • Use Fast Image for optimized image rendering.
  • Load assets asynchronously to improve responsiveness.

4. Optimize Navigation

Navigation impacts React Native App Performance significantly. Consider these strategies:

  • Use React Navigation for flexibility.
  • Implement lazy-loaded screens for improved transitions.
  • Optimize navigation stacks to reduce memory overhead.

5. Manage Memory Effectively

Poor React Native Memory Management can cause sluggish performance and crashes.

  • Unsubscribe event listeners to prevent memory leaks.
  • Prefer FlatList over ScrollView for rendering large lists.
  • Enable Hermes Engine to improve execution speed and efficiency.

6. Utilize Performance Monitoring Tools

Monitoring helps identify performance issues and optimize React Native App Scaling.

  • Use Flipper for real-time debugging.
  • Implement Firebase Performance Monitoring.
  • Analyze re-renders with React DevTools.

7. Optimize Images and Assets

High-resolution images can slow down Scalable Mobile App Development.

  • Use WebP format for compressed images.
  • Optimize asset loading with Lazy Load techniques.
  • Compress images using TinyPNG.

8. Leverage Hermes for Faster Execution

Hermes enhances React Native App Performance by reducing execution time and optimizing memory usage.

9. Implement Background Processing

Enhancing Efficient React Native Scaling requires delegating heavy tasks to the background.

  • Use WorkManager for Android and BackgroundTask API for iOS.
  • Optimize animations with React Native Reanimated.

10. Regularly Update Dependencies

Stay updated with the latest React Native App improvements to ensure peak performance.

  • Upgrade to the latest React Native version.
  • Remove deprecated dependencies.
  • Update third-party libraries.

Conclusion

Effective React Native App Scaling requires a strategic approach to React Native Performance Optimization, state management, lazy loading, and optimized navigation. Implement these best practices to ensure smooth scalability and enhanced user experience.
